Storage

Priced separately, so you can see what it costs.

A battery is the most expensive component in this product and the one whose value varies most by where you live. Bundling it into a single price would hide both facts. So it is a module, with its own price and its own honest guidance.

It also means we buy cells against confirmed orders rather than holding them in a warehouse, which is better for you as well as for us.

14 kWh

Buffer only · included

Included as standard. Enough to shift an evening’s cooking and lighting, and to keep the lights on through a short cut.

40 kWh

40 kWh · +€7,900 · usually right

The economic optimum in most markets. Covers a full evening peak, a night of car charging and a day of cloud. Enough to shift an evening.

80 kWh

80 kWh · +€17,900

Chosen for resilience and larger households. The marginal kilowatt-hour beyond 40 earns €7–18 a year, so this is not bought for payback.

120 kWh

+€27,900 · multi-day autonomy

A multi-day autonomy configuration for rural properties, weak grids and homes with heat pumps and two cars. Specified for independence, not return.

Beyond roughly 40 kWh, each additional kilowatt-hour of storage returns between €7 and €18 a year depending on your location, against a price of about €271. That increment does not pay for itself within its warranty. Larger batteries are worth buying for outage resilience, for charging two cars, or for a house with a heat pump — and we will say so rather than dressing it up as a return.

The cabinet

Integrated in the column.

The cabinet is integrated into a column rather than hung on a wall elsewhere on the property. Cable routes are pre-formed in the factory, which is why commissioning takes hours rather than days.
